Big opportunities are happening right in our own backyard! 🚀 Keller High School senior Achille Chiarabelli has been selected as an AllianceTexas Student Influencer, earning a $5,000 scholarship and a nine-month experience exploring industries shaping the region’s future.

The opportunity builds on Keller ISD’s longstanding partnership with AllianceTexas, connecting Career and Technical Education students with businesses and career opportunities throughout the region.

Keller ISD is launching a new virtual learning hybrid program for the 2027-28 school year and is looking for your feedback to make the program a success.

Students in this virtual learning hybrid program would have the opportunity to take some of their courses online while still attending other classes in person, participating in activities, and accessing services at Keller ISD high schools.

Your feedback will help Keller ISD plan the program and determine which virtual learning options and courses are most important to students and families.

The Board of Trustees met for its monthly Regular Meeting on Thursday, August 27. Highlights of the meeting included:

Updates & Reports

📋 Board President’s Report: President Birt thanked all of the operations staff involved in ensuring that schools could open Thursday after Wednesday evening’s storm and congratulated the Timber Creek High School Marching Band on their invitation to the Rose Parade and successful showcase event last Saturday.

📋 Superintendent’s Report: Dr. Wilson and Deputy Superintendent John Allison shared updates on school air conditioning systems, student technology deployment, the KISD Natatorium, and the district’s preliminary FIRST rating:
The combination of equipment that is more than 20 years old and triple-degree heat has put a lot of strain on schools’ HVAC systems. KISD has deployed more than 180 spot coolers throughout the district, each costing KISD $550 per week.

Deployment of refreshed student devices is expected to conclude around Labor Day despite supply chain and software issues creating delays.

Natatorium repairs remain on track for an October reopening.
KISD is also celebrating an increase in its Financial Integrity Reporting System of Texas (FIRST) rating, improving from a C to a B.

📚 State Accountability, Math Adoption, and Virtual Learning:

Chief Academic Officer Jennifer Price provided an update on state accountability ratings that were recently released, implementation of the new math adoption, and creation of a virtual hybrid program.

Five schools advanced at least one letter grade, including Caprock Elementary that went from a C to an A, and North Riverside Elementary which made an unprecedented move from a D to an A.

Teacher training for the new math curriculum went well over the summer and is being implemented in classrooms.

Keller ISD is developing a virtual learning hybrid program that would allow students to take some classes online while taking others in person. A survey will be shared in the coming weeks to gauge the community’s interest in the program.

Action Taken by the Board

✅ Approval of an agreement for the purchase of attendance credits netting Chapter 48 funding in the amount of $2,690,591 – Keller ISD’s recapture payment back to state.

✅ Approval of 2026-27 board advisory committee recommendations, which establishes memberships for a Budget Committee, District Educational Improvement Committee (DEIC), Long-Range Planning Committee (LRPC), and Policy Review Committee.

✅ Approval of a resolution concerning the purchase of real property from the city of Keller, allowing the district to enter into an agreement for the purchase of the land on which the Keller ISD Natatorium is located.

✅ Approval of revisions to local policies aligning with recommendations from the Texas Association of School Boards due to changes in state statutes.

✅ Approval of purchases exceeding $25,000, which was pulled from the consent agenda to discuss the district’s purchasing process.

✅ Approval of an agreement with Texas Tech University for student clinical training for an orientation and mobility (O&M) program, which was also pulled from the consent agenda and allows a student to complete an unpaid internship with Keller ISD.

Discussion Items

🗣️️ Midland ISD lawsuit challenging Texas school finance: Trustees discussed the Midland ISD lawsuit and whether Keller ISD should consider joining as a party to it.

🗣️️ Creation of a Citizens Bond Oversight Committee: Trustees discussed the creation of a CBOC prior to the bond election so that their work could begin immediately upon the bond’s passage.

📅 The next Regular Meeting will be Thursday, September 24. It was also announced that October’s Regular Meeting will be moved from October 22 to October 29.
